Jobs lost as Loanhead firm folds

A FLOORING company with a site in Loanhead has gone into administration, leading to the loss of 33 jobs locally.

Stuarts Industrial Flooring, which had a base at Bilston Glen Industrial Estate, appointed administrators on Thursday.

A total of 102 employees at its three sites across the UK were made redundant with immediate effect.

Stuarts, which had been in business for 172 years, also had sites at Tamworth in Staffordshire and at Roecliffe in Boroughbridge.

Six workers, including three in Scotland, have been kept on to help with the winding-down process.
